How the rebate actually hits your account

A cashback offer on baccarat usually works by taking a slice of your net losses over a set period and crediting it back as bonus funds or withdrawable cash. The distinction matters because bonus cash often carries a small play-through requirement, while withdrawable cashback lands straight in your balance with no strings attached. If you’ve ever watched a session turn sour after a run of banker bets, the difference between these two structures can be the gap between a useful second chance and a locked-up balance.

The timing of the rebate is just as important as the rate. Weekly cycles tend to suit regular players who log in a few times a week, while daily or monthly windows appeal to casual punters who only drop in for a quick session. Australian platforms have leaned toward weekly resets because they align better with typical pay cycles and keep the promotional calendar predictable. You’ll want to check whether the clock starts at midnight AEST or runs on a rolling twenty-four-hour basis, since that changes how you plan your sessions around work shifts and family commitments.

Game weighting is where a lot of players get caught out. Some operators count standard baccarat at full value, but mini-baccarat, speed variants, or live-dealer tables might sit at a lower percentage in the fine print. If you’re grinding through a long evening and switching between tables, those weightings can quietly shrink the effective rebate. Reading the fine print without losing your cool

Wagering requirements on cashback funds are usually lighter than those on welcome bonuses, but they still need a proper look. A one-to-one play-through on bonus cash is fairly standard across reputable Aussie sites, while anything above two times starts eating into the value of the offer. You should also check whether the requirement applies per transaction or across the whole credited amount, because that changes how quickly you can convert the funds into a usable balance.

Maximum cashback caps are another detail that separates a solid promotion from a decent one. A platform might advertise a generous percentage, but if the ceiling sits at a modest figure, high-volume sessions won’t see much return. That’s not necessarily a red flag, but it does mean the offer suits casual play more than serious bankroll management. If you’re tracking your results over a month, a capped rebate can flatten the expected value in a way that’s worth factoring into your session limits.

Eligibility rules often exclude bonus hunters and restricted accounts, which is fair enough from an operator’s perspective. Some platforms only apply cashback to real-money wagers placed during the promotional window, while others exclude table bets below a minimum threshold. If you’re hopping between sites to chase the best deal, keeping a simple log of which offers you’ve claimed and when they reset prevents accidental overlap and keeps your play within the stated terms.

Why baccarat fits the cashback model

Baccarat’s straightforward betting structure makes it a clean fit for loss rebates. You’re generally choosing between banker, player, or a tie side bet, and the odds don’t shift mid-hand the way they do in some video slots or side-bet-heavy table games. That predictability helps operators calculate cashback accurately and lets players understand their exposure without juggling a stack of variable rules.

The low house edge on banker and player bets also means sessions tend to run longer on the same bankroll, which gives a cashback window more room to work. If you’re playing for a short burst after work or during a weekend trip to Sydney, the slower swing of baccarat hands can make the rebate feel more meaningful than a quick-fire bonus round that burns through funds in minutes. That’s one reason you’ll see baccarat featured prominently in cashback promotions aimed at players who want a steadier pace.

Practical steps before you claim a rebate

  • Check whether the cashback credits as bonus cash or withdrawable funds, and note any play-through attached to the bonus version.
  • Read the game weighting list to confirm that the baccarat variant you prefer counts at full value during the promotional window.
  • Confirm the reset schedule and time zone so you know exactly when the next cashback cycle starts and ends.
  • Look for a maximum cap and decide whether the ceiling suits your usual session size or only casual play.
  • Verify that your deposit and withdrawal methods are supported for credited funds, especially if you prefer PayID or POLi over card payments.
